EXCEEDS logo
Exceeds
James Pasta

PROFILE

James Pasta

James Pasta contributed to the bcgov/Unity repository by delivering features and fixes that improved data integration, UI reliability, and backend stability. He built and enhanced modules such as SupplierPopulation, DefaultSite, and Import Applicants, focusing on maintainable architecture and robust data handling. Using C#, ASP.NET Core, and JavaScript, James implemented asynchronous processing, refined configuration management, and strengthened authentication and authorization flows. His work included debugging, code refactoring, and test automation to ensure code quality and release readiness. By addressing both feature delivery and bug resolution, James consistently improved operational efficiency, data integrity, and user experience across the application’s critical workflows.

Overall Statistics

Feature vs Bugs

55%Features

Repository Contributions

162Total
Bugs
29
Commits
162
Features
36
Lines of code
69,371
Activity Months5

Work History

March 2025

28 Commits • 4 Features

Mar 1, 2025

March 2025 Unity repository monthly summary focusing on key accomplishments, bug fixes, and business value for bcgov/Unity.

February 2025

27 Commits • 6 Features

Feb 1, 2025

February 2025 - bcgov/Unity monthly summary focusing on business value and technical achievements: - Key features delivered: AB#24430 ConfigSettings improvements (MoveToSettings, related config changes, and unit test fixes); AB#24460 CronSettings: Run more often; AB#28087 SupplierPopulation with NodeVersion and Debug; AB#27746 PendingAmountExcludeDeclined; AB#26307 FixNaming and Sonar. - Major bugs fixed: SiteList not draggable (AB#27788); FixBuild (AB#24292); FixDisplayOfPaymentStatus (AB#27746); RemoveApplicationFormVersionFromFullAudit (AB#28141); ApplicantAgent (AB#28150). - Impact: Increased config reliability, more frequent scheduled tasks, improved payment calculations and audit accuracy, UI stability, and code quality improvements; better test stability and SonarQube compliance. - Technologies/skills: NodeVersion adjustments, debugging support, SonarQube/test fixes, unit testing, CI stability, bug-fix discipline.

January 2025

46 Commits • 9 Features

Jan 1, 2025

January 2025 highlights for bcgov/Unity focused on stability, feature delivery, and quality engineering that drive business value. Key features shipped include a DefaultSite feature with accompanying unit-test fixes and Sonar adjustments, and Driver-relations improvements via the Supplier Remodel work (separating App Service from Supplier, + FixAuthorize, + FixSonar). Import Applicants gained supplier lookup capability and sonar fixes to improve data accuracy and processing reliability. The FixSort effort and related UI/JS/CSS improvements enhanced data presentation and user experience. Quality and QA improvements were reinforced by pervasive SonarQube remediation, UI fixes (ChevronDirection, CSS issues, sorting UI), and Swagger fixes for SaveEmailDraft. Overall, these efforts reduce risk, streamline deployments, improve data integrity, and strengthen user workflows across critical paths.

December 2024

26 Commits • 13 Features

Dec 1, 2024

December 2024 performance summary for bcgov/Unity repo. Delivered significant feature migrations, data reliability improvements, and front-end/email rendering enhancements that collectively boost data integrity, user experience, and operational efficiency. Key outcomes include migrating the Chefs feature, stabilizing data imports with datafixes, and delivering backend and UI improvements across payments, email rendering, and maintenance tasks.

November 2024

35 Commits • 4 Features

Nov 1, 2024

November 2024 monthly performance summary for bcgov/Unity focused on delivering value through stable data integration, UI reliability, and expanded testing coverage. The month balanced feature delivery with targeted bug fixes to improve maintainability and release readiness.

Activity

Loading activity data...

Quality Metrics

Correctness82.2%
Maintainability84.0%
Architecture75.6%
Performance74.6%
AI Usage22.0%

Skills & Technologies

Programming Languages

C#CSSDockerfileHTMLJavaScriptMakefileSQLXMLYAMLcshtml

Technical Skills

.NET DevelopmentAPI ConfigurationAPI DevelopmentAPI IntegrationASP.NET CoreAbp FrameworkApplication ArchitectureApplication DevelopmentApplication LogicApplication ServicesAsynchronous ProgrammingAuthenticationAuthorizationBackend DevelopmentBackground Job Processing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

bcgov/Unity

Nov 2024 Mar 2025
5 Months active

Languages Used

C#CSSHTMLJavaScriptSQLcshtmlDockerfileMakefile

Technical Skills

API ConfigurationAPI DevelopmentAPI IntegrationASP.NET CoreAbp FrameworkAsynchronous Programming

Generated by Exceeds AIThis report is designed for sharing and indexing